This is a 10.1 inch Gorilla Glass Motorola Xoom (code named: MZ601/Everest on XDA - http://forum.xda-developers.com/forumdisplay.php?f=945) with 32GB memory and Wifi+3G (with a legal IMEI number).
This has been jailbroken is running Cyanogenmod 10.1 (Android 4.2.2). The MRP is 41,500/- and I bought it from Flipkart in a special deal. Similarly specced (10.1 inch 1280X800 screens and wifi+3g) currently cost almost 40-45K on Flipkart. It has pretty great battery life (as shown in the pic)

This tablet comes in its original packing (looks brand new - oh yes!) and is extremely well maintained. It was owned by my father, who figured out that he wasnt qualified to use tablets. I already own a tablet and so this is redundant for me.
This comes with its charger as well as a separately bought Motorola original smart cover (that you can use as a tablet stand in a coffee shop) worth about 2K. What I'm not including is a microUSB cable (which I lost) - and which is pretty commonplace anyway :D

The tablet can play movies on your TV using a micro-HDMI cable (search on youtube) as well is pretty effective in gaming. On XDA forums, the tablet is being used effectively with the new Chromecast to stream movies to your HDTV (http://forum.xda-developers.com/showthread.php?p=45766565). It also has a 5MP HD video camera as well as front camera.

http://www.youtube.com/watch?feature=player_detailpage&v=zi7kcknBAf8#t=512

My father also realized he does not need to use wifi in his house, so I'm throwing in a Linksys Wireless-N router WRT54G2 V8 running DD-WRT v24-sp2 (SVN revision 19519). This router is therefore protected against the milw0rm exploit.
